Description:
Diana, Edgar and Scooter came to us as three tiny terrified kittens. They arrived in a taped up cardboard box and needless to say, they were not happy campers. Thankfully, our local 'cat whisperer' has been working her magic on these three kittens and turning them into what kittens should be: happy, playful and content. These guys are on the calmer side - still a little frightened and their new families might have to be a little patient to earn their trust. But believe me, when you do, you will reap the rewards of the unconditional love of a grateful kitten.
 
Foster Update - 8/25/10
 
Scooter is a loving and playful companion. Once you earn his trust he will become your faithful sidekick. He will sit on your lap and curl up next to you on the bed. He's very curious and loves to bat things around with his paws. When he plays with people, he is very gentle and never scratches very hard. He has long gangly legs and sweet kitty eyes. Scooter is an adorable cat and will make a great pet.
 
 
Foster Update - 7/29/10

Scooter has blossomed into a playful and loving cat. He will follow you all over the house and loves to talk, especially if you are in the kitchen. When you bend over to kiss him, he happily pops his head up to meet you half way. At night he will curl up against you and fall asleep. 

He loves other cats and dogs. He gets along with all of the other animals at his foster home. In fact, he's never hissed at any of the other pets-or people for that matter. He is active and loves to play-he even makes a game out of "stalking" animals on the television. He's very curious and uses his paws to gently poke at items that are lying around-especially highlighters and pens. It took him about two weeks to get used to his new surroundings, but once you earn his trust he becomes your little buddy and won't leave your side.  He truly is an awesome cat who deserves a loving forever home.
 
 
Foster Update - 7/12/2010 -  Scooter continues to adjust to the home environment and is doing very well. He discovered cat nip, crinkle balls, and how to sleep on the bed.
 
 
Foster Update - 6/20/2010
 
Scooter is a beautiful and curious cat. He is shy at first but after a few days of personal one on one time with him he will come out of his shell. He has been at his foster home for a week and is now running all over the house and enjoying the company of the other cats. Not only is he beautiful with stunning grey and white markings, he's also affectionate and very sweet.  

Scooter loves to be around other cats. When he was first introduced to our cats, he went right over to them and started rubbing against them. He also gets along well with dogs. Its like he just wants to be loved by everyone.
 
All around he's a wonderful cat who would do well in a home that has other cats who like to play. Since he is still overcoming his shyness, a home with small children may be a little overwhelming to him.
